NEWSLETTER MARCH 2013 Vol. XIX, No. 2 FEBRUARY MEETING Tammy Sneddon All aboard for the 2013 excursion to destinations in history IT was all aboard for a steam trip back in time at the first meeting for Greg Hallam, historian (pictured) at Queensland Rail and our driver for the afternoon, took a group of more than 100 eager passengers on a journey exploring the history of rail in Brisbane, with a particular focus on the Bulimba branch. The Brisbane to Shorncliffe line opened in 1882 primarily for passengers, however the city area did not begin having its own railway until This was surprisingly late considering that other towns in Queensland had a rail network before the capital city. If it were not for a strong presence from the wool industry, Brisbane may well have been waiting longer for its railway. Rail was considered to be a more reliable form of transport during those times since the roads were terrible. As Brisbane did not have an established industrial force at the time, everything had to be imported so as to build the railway, even labour. The Bulimba branch line was opened in It ran east from Bowen Hills, crossed Breakfast Creek Road, and by 1927 ended at the new powerhouse. Sidings were provided for all of the wool stores as well as the state cannery. Many remember the Flag and Bell man who made sure that trains made safe crossings of Breakfast Creek and Commercial Roads saw the last of the Flag and Bell man at those locations. As industry moved out of the area and the need for the railway declined, the line beyond Newstead closed in Soon after, the Newstead goods yard also closed. Greg s extensive knowledge of the railway made for a highly informative and enjoyable afternoon. Many disembarked from the talk eager to share their own stories over afternoon tea. FESTIVAL DIORAMA Modelling Teneriffe s contours EXPLAINING to visitors on the history bus tour at Teneriffe festivals how the suburb looked in the past always proved difficult to the tour guide. Santina Musemeci (pictured below) felt that a model would make the task much easier. This was the origin of her initiative to apply for funding to build a diorama of Teneriffe, showing in miniature 3D how it used to look. Model makers were on hand at the Society s recent meeting with examples to illustrate how the finished result may look. Studying the detail: Plans and aerial maps of the Bulimba Branch line provided a fascinating point of reference for society members who have seen the Teneriffe and New Farm waterfronts transformed in the years since the railway line was removed. Phone FAREWELL Salute to artist of NF scenes T HE Society takes this opportunity to farewell Gladys Fedrick (nee Blundell) of Bribie Island, who passed away on 15 February 2013, aged 91. In the 1990s, Gladys generously contributed a series of 60 paintings entitled Watercolours of New Farm based on local historical scenes. They continue to be on rotational display in New Farm Library. MARCH 2013 Page 3 APRIL MEETING Lifelong interest in wartime Australia ANYONE who has visited Peter Dunn s superb website War < ozatwar.com> will be astonished at the quantity and detail it has about Australia during WWII. Peter will be the Society s guest in April. His talk is to be entitled War in Brisbane during WWII, and will cover the military and civilian roles carried out by women in Brisbane during It will feature many photos, historical information and oral history. Topics will include: Australian Women s Land Army Australian Women s Army Service Women s Auxiliary Australian Air Force Women s Air Corps (US) Women s National Emergency Legion. Peter s biographical details indicate why Australia s wartime activity loomed so large as an area of interest for him: I was born in Townsville in 1948 and grew up playing in some of the remnants of WWII, but not realising why they were there. There were the several large igloo hangars near Duckworth Street and Dalrymple Road, the large WWII hangars and building at Garbutt airfield, and the large deserted US Army Air Command bunker at Ramsay Street, Garbutt, which is still there! Why were there shallow trenches in the paddock behind our house? There were old rusty aircraft drop fuel tanks in the saltpan behind our house at Pimlico (now the Lakes area) and elsewhere around Townsville. One of the teenagers in our street said that his parents had told him that a P-38 Lightning had made a forced landing in the saltpan behind our house during WWII. I thought he was pulling my leg, but many years later when my interest in Townsville s military history developed, I decided to see if this story was true. After reading Dr. Rod Cardell s marvellous book Wings Around Us about the Stock Route airfield (Dalrymple Road), I discovered that the story was true. The P-38 had taken off from the Stock Route airfield (Dalrymple Road) and made a forced landing in the saltpan where the lakes are now located. I was determined to find out more about this crash and eventually received enough leads to let me track down the pilot who was still alive at that time. I rang him one day and had an interesting discussion. Townsville remained a military town after the war, with Garbutt airfield being home to the RAAF base. While growing up in Townsville in the 1950s, one could hardly miss the numerous military aircraft flying around: Dakotas, Lincolns, Wirraways, Hudsons, and the occasional Mustang. In later years there were the Sabres and Neptunes, etc. I joined No. 1 Flight of the Air Training Corps at Garbutt airfield. For our Friday night parades, I would ride my trusty pushbike from Pimlico to Garbutt. Trainer which was located in the basement. After the ATC, I joined the RAAF Reserve in Townsville. That Link Trainer is now in the RAAF Museum at Garbutt, still in perfect working order. I recently donated a Link Trainer maintenance manual to the fellow who looks after it at the Museum. He was a very happy chappy. My father, Jim Dunn, was a member of the 42nd Battalion and fought the Japanese in New Guinea and Bougainville during WWII. He was camped in the Townsville area for a while before being shipped northwards to New Guinea. My father-in-law, John (Jan) Goulevitch DFC, was a member of the famous 460 Squadron RAAF and actually flew one mission in the very famous Lancaster G for George which is housed in the Australian War Memorial. I usually march with 460 Squadron for the Anzac Day marches in Brisbane. After years chasing my family history, I eventually started a web page on 460 Squadron RAAF, then one on G for George. Next, I started a few pages about Townsville during WW2, which eventually became War. CONTINUED NEXT PAGE It is never too late to be what you might have been.

MARCH 2013 Page 4 CONTINUED FROM PAGE 3 wartime Australia My interest in the P-38 crash made me realise that there had been a reasonable number of aircraft crashes in Townsville during WWII, so I started a home page on that topic. I now have over 2,000 aircraft crashes which occurred in Australia during WWII, documented on my web pages. There are many, many more which I need to add, and I estimate that I might approach 4,000-5,000 eventually. My interest kept expanding, eventually covering all of Queensland and before too long, I widened the net even further to cover all of Australia during WWII. It will not expand any further. I retired from work as an electrical engineer in the power industry in September 2012 and my War web pages continue to be a part-time hobby. My research has made me realise that whilst the Southwest Pacific theatre of war was a very neglected subject in the sense of written history, what did actually get written was mostly about the New Guinea side of things. Cutters Landing Wharf: The long-standing Colonial Sugar Refi nery wharf was replaced in 2012 by a jetty (right) which has a series of historical plaques set into its deck, listing signifi cant past events in the area.
